Amy Grant’s 21-year-old daughter Corinna Gill and Amy’s 65-year-old husband Vince Gill performed together on Sunday night.
It was a tribute concert to Amy during his residency at the Ryman in Nashville, Tennessee.
Country crooner Amy recovered from a serious bicycle accident last week.
It was also shared on Facebook that the beauty’s fall was serious as she was unconscious for 10 minutes after her fall and is suffering from a concussion.

During his concert, Vince said Amy is still recovering.
“Because of her accident and everything she’s been through, we’ve thought about her a lot,” he explained.
Vince then asked her 21-year-old daughter to come on stage.
“I thought how cute it would be for her youngest to sing this song that I wrote for her,” Gill said of the song When My Amy Prays.

Her concerts have been postponed because she needs “extra recovery time,” her rep said.
Grant was rushed to Vanderbilt Hospital in Nashville, Tennessee on Wednesday after falling off her bicycle.
The 61-year-old crooner spent the night in hospital and was then reported as being in “stable condition,” according to the musician’s rep who spoke to People.
The wife of the 65-year-old singer Gill suffered cuts and abrasions as a result of the accident. She wore a helmet in the fall.

The beauty was enjoying a bike ride in Nashville with a friend when the fall happened.
She is doing well, her spokesman said, but the musician only stayed in the hospital overnight as a precaution, it said.
Grant is best known for the songs Baby Baby, Could I Have This Dance, This Is My Father’s World and El Shaddai.
She began her career in contemporary Christian music before moving into pop music in the 1980s and 1990s.
It’s been a bumpy few years for the star.
In June 2020, she underwent open heart surgery to take care of a rare condition she was born with: PAPVR (partial abnormal pulmonary venous return).

Grant will be honored at the Kennedy Center Honors in Washington DC in December.
“Never in my wildest dreams did I imagine that I would ever receive these prestigious Kennedy Center Honors,” the musician said this week as she was named an honoree alongside George Clooney and U2.
“Over the years I’ve watched so many of my heroes being serenaded by colleagues and fellow artists, always moved by the ability of music and film to bring us together and see the best in each other.”
Grant continued: “I can’t wait to celebrate with my fellow awardees, friends and family. Thank you for expanding the circle to include us all.’
